Key Factors
  • Defensive advantage for Atlético: The visitors concede only 0.81 goals on average, while Levante is extremely vulnerable at home (2.22 goals conceded)
  • Contrasting offensive trends: Levante is currently scoring more frequently than their season average, while Atlético's goal production has recently stalled
  • Fatigue factor: Atlético Madrid has only 3 days of rest due to their midweek game, while Levante had 8 days to recover
Risk Factors
  • Atlético's short recovery period: With only three days of rest, freshness could be a significant disadvantage
  • Atlético's attacking slump: The data shows that the visitors' goal production is below their season average
  • Key player absences: The absence of Griezmann and Simeone could impact Atlético's attack, despite their squad depth
Overview

Levante, in 19th place with 17 points, hosts Atlético Madrid, who are in 3rd place with 44 points

The La Liga match will take place on January 31, 2026, at 6:30 PM at the Estadio Ciudad de Valencia

Levante is fighting for crucial points against relegation, while Atlético Madrid aims to stay in touch with the top of the table

Statistics

Atlético Madrid is stronger offensively, scoring an average of 1.81 goals per game compared to Levante's 1.2 goals

Defensively, Atlético is significantly more stable with only 0.81 goals conceded per game, while Levante concedes 1.7

Levante's home weakness is notable, with an average of 2.22 goals conceded per game at their own stadium

Atlético Madrid has kept 9 clean sheets, while Levante has only managed 3

Head-to-Head

In the last 5 direct encounters, the record is balanced with 2 wins each for Levante and Atlético Madrid, and one draw

The goal difference is 7-6 in favor of Atlético Madrid

The last match ended in a 3-1 victory for Atlético Madrid
